码迷,mamicode.com
首页 > Web开发 > 详细

Http接口测试——自动化框架设计

时间:2015-08-31 21:55:21      阅读:162      评论:0      收藏:0      [点我收藏+]

标签:

一、测试需求描述

    对服务后台一系列的http接口功能测试。

    输入:根据接口描述构造不同的参数输入值(Json格式)

    输出:字符串(传入的方式+传入的字符串)

    http://localhost:8090/lctest/TestServer


二、框架设计 – 程序设计

    1、Client程序设计

        读取Excel配置的测试用例数据

        发送参数Json格式给Server,接收Server的返回数据

        进行数据比对校验,返回测试结果,将数据插入到Excel中

    2、Server端程序设计

        接受Client的参数,进行解析

        发送返回数据给client

 


三、实现方法

    1、选用Java脚本来驱动测试

    2、采用Excel表格管理测试数据,包括用例的管理、测试数据录入、测试结果显示等等,这个需要封装一个Excel的类。

    3、调用http接口采用java自带的的API

    4、测试需要的将参数转化成字符串

    5、通过预期结果和实际结果的对比,将实际结果和对比结果写入Excel用例中,这里封装了一个类

    6、首次执行测试采用人工检查输出的是否正确,一旦正确写入Excel的期望结果中,如果发现错误手工修正为预期文件。





Http接口测试——自动化框架设计

标签:

原文地址:http://my.oschina.net/hellotest/blog/499719

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!